2,5 timers guidet Segway-tur i historiske Atlanta





Beskrivelse
Tag en guidet Segway tur gennem Atlanta historiske kvarterer som Downtown, Cabbagetown, Old Fourth Ward og Inman Park. Stop ved landemærker som Martin Luther King Jr. National Historic Park, Oakland Cemetery og beundre innovative udviklinger som Atlanta Beltline. Rejser med Segway giver dig mulighed for at dække mere grund end at gå og holde dig tæt på handlingen til en uforglemmelig sightseeingtur i Atlanta.

Rejseplan
Den historiske kirke, som blev ledet af Dr. Kings bedstefar og far.
Det historiske sted, der huser Dr. Kings fødehjem og grav. Hør og se hans historie fra vugge til grav.
Den ældste kirkegård i Atlanta. Sidste hvilested for bemærkelsesværdige skikkelser som Maynard Jackson, Margaret Mitchell, Bobby Jones, borgerkrigssoldater og Kenny Rogers.
Den ældste forstad til Atlanta etableret i 1890. Se de gamle victorianske huse fra perioden, såvel som hjemmet til grundlæggeren af Coca Cola.
Atlantas skinner til stier-projekt. Stop ved Krog Street Market, den ældste madhal i Atlanta, for en hurtig midtvejspause.
Den nr. 1 destination i byen for ikonisk udsigt over skyline. Stop og tag et gruppebillede med downtown skyline som baggrund.
Den største uddannelsesinstitution i GA, beliggende i hjertet af downtown Atlanta.
10 minutters stop for at snuppe en hurtig bid eller drink.
Rul gennem et af vores ældste møllebykvarterer og se Forward Warrior, et af de største offentlige vægmaleriprojekter i Atlanta.
